_hot_ — Usb Device Id Vid Ffff Pid 1201 Patched

Once you have verified that the device features a FirstChip controller, you must source the correct variant of .

If the production software returns errors during the cycle, use these methods to isolate the problem:

Use a legacy version of the FT_Prog utility. Scan the bus, select the EEPROM menu, change the Vendor ID from FFFF back to a legitimate value (like 0403 ), and click Program .

: Router doesn’t boot. dmesg shows ffff:1201 when connected via USB-to-TTL adapter. usb device id vid ffff pid 1201 patched

Hardware design issues, such as missing pull-up resistors on the line, can cause USB enumeration failure. 3. How to "Patch" or Fix the Device ID

Since the device uses a patched protocol, a "handshake" packet was identified via reverse engineering. The host must send a START command on the Bulk OUT endpoint ( 0x02 ) before data is streamed.

This article guides you through the process of diagnosing and applying a "patched" (restored/fixed) firmware to resurrect these unresponsive devices, primarily using the or similar controllers. 1. What Does VID FFFF PID 1201 Mean? Once you have verified that the device features

When users search for "VID FFFF PID 1201 patched," they are typically looking for a solution to a driver compatibility issue or firmware modification.

Many devices with these IDs utilize FirstChip controllers (e.g., FC1178, FC1179). Troubleshooting & Recovery Guide

Patched tools are not miracles. Recovery may fail if the NAND flash memory chips have physically degraded, if the wrong MP tool or settings are used, or if the controller is a model not fully supported by the available patches. : Router doesn’t boot

Replace 0x1234 with a real vendor ID (e.g., 0x046D for Logitech).

When a USB flash drive works normally, it passes these real IDs to the operating system. However, VID = FFFF is an invalid generic fallback code. It means the controller chip has entered a or bootloader loop because it cannot load its internal firmware from the NAND flash memory. Root Causes of the Error